Biography
Peter focuses on appeals. He also does trial work requiring the appellate skillset. Peter litigates a range of issues such as class actions, sovereign/governmental immunity, and commercial disputes.
Peter is the chair of the Austin Bar Association Civil Appellate Section. He is also involved in the appellate community through his work on the Texas Association of Defense Counsel Amicus Committee and the Third Court of Appeals Pro Bono Committee. He began his career working at the Texas Solicitor General, tracking bills during the legislative session for the Texas Attorney General Intergovernmental Relations Division, and clerking at the Texas Supreme Court. Since then, Peter has over a decade of experience as an attorney in private practice representing clients in the Fifth Circuit, Texas Supreme Court, and other appellate and trial courts.

Practice Experience
- Energy Commissioning v. High Tower, Williamson County District Court: Came into case as post-trial counsel to respond to opposing counselâs motion for $2.8 million on the juryâs verdict; obtained court order reducing award to $85,000.
- Obtained a unanimous appellate victory in the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als, preserving an $18 million default judgment that the Jackson Walker trial team obtained. It is rare to get a large default judgment, and it is also rare to uphold one in the Ninth Circuit.
- Acadian Properties Austin, LLC v. KJMonte Investments, No. 20-00048 (Tex. App.âEl Paso July 31, 2021)-Obtained affirmance of $600,000 default judgment
- Equity Trust Co. v. Hampton, 2020 Tex. App. LEXIS 5674 (Tex. App.âAustin July 23, 2020, pet. denied) (obtained complete reversal and render of adverse jury verdict).
- Ortiz et al. v. American Airlines Inc. et al. (5th Cir. 2021)âSuccessfully represented national airline’s credit union against a 20,000-member ERISA class certification.
- Heriberto Chavez et al. v. Plan Benefit Services Inc. et al. (5th Cir. 2020)âSuccessfully defended against 90,000-member ERISA class certification. Court vacated certification order, citing a lack of “rigorous analysis” required by Rule 23 of the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ure.
- In re Estate of Kenneth Andrews, 04-20-00058-CV â obtained affirmance of jury verdict upholding last will and testament and defeating claims of undue influence
- CPS Energy v. Smith, 562 S.W.3d 75 (Tex. App.âSan Antonio 2018)âObtained court of appealsâ opinion reversing trial court and rendering judgment for CPS Energy on governmental immunity grounds; obtained denial of plaintiffâs subsequent petition for review in Texas Supreme Court.
- In re C.Z.H., 2017 WL 4900499 (Tex. App.âAustin 2018)âObtained reversal and remand for new conservatorship hearing in pro bono family law matter.
- Community Health Systems v. Hansen, 525 S.W.3d 671 (Tex. 2017)âAssisted in obtaining re-instatement of take-nothing judgment against multimillion dollar claim based on justification defense to tortious interference.
- In re Deepwater Horizon, 784 F.3d 1019 (5th Cir. 2015)âAssisted in obtaining affirmance of dismissal of Mexican Statesâ claims for pollution-related damages from the Macondo Oil spill as barred by the Robins Dry Dock rule.
- Venture Cotton Cooperative v. Freeman, 435 S.W.3d 222 (Tex. 2014)âAssisted in successfully upholding arbitration agreement against challenge of unconscionability.
